By the way... I installed RemoteJoy on my PSP, and am now running it 100%. There is one annoying issue I founf though. When you have the plugins enabled through the recovery menu and you run a game, even if you aren't RemoteJoying in the PC, and you exit the game via the Home button, it just freezes, forcing you to keep the power button up for just under a minute.

That is the only annoying thing about it. It plays legendly on my PC monitor :D Just too bad the textures and sprites look so bleh in fullscreen. Still, it rocks playing Ridge Racer 2 fullscreen! and at a steady and smooth FPS.

Tyranid has released an astonishing update to his development tools RemoteJoy and PSPLink. Used in conjunction with this new GUI app from DeMoN X, Windows users will now have the ability to display their PSP screen on a PC’s monitor via USB, hence the loosely used term in this scenario, “Video Out.” (It’s not really a video output.)

All the necessary instructions to begin using this wig-splitting setup can be found within the RAR archive — ReadMe-LibUSB.txt & ReadMe-RemoteJoySDL.txt.

Couple things I should mention… 1) You’ll require Microsoft’s .NET Framework, and 2) if you’re not using Windows, but Linux instead, read this detailed tutorial.

Otherwise, rock on! Obviously some things remain flaky — certain games may not work, and you may experience the odd crash.
